"The Bangor Daily News [Bangor, Maine]," 7 February 2023: "Columbia Falls - Kenneth Fernald (Beal) Snowdeal died peacefully at home after a long battle with non-Hodgkin's lymphoma surrounded by family on Jan. 27, 2023. He was born April 9, 1941, to Paul V. and Mary (Thaxter) Beal of Jonesport. Ken was later adopted by Willis Snowdeal. Following service in the United States Navy, he worked in the logging and construction industry until his retirement.
He is survived by his six children, Letitia, Ruth, Constance, Shane, Marcella and Kenneth T.; 11 grandchildren; and 13 great-grandchildren. Ken is also survived by significant other and caring companion of 20 years, Carol R. Smith; and her son, Jason (Kim) Smith, to whom Ken was like a father and like a grandfather to their children, Mali and Nyah, all of Columbia Falls. Ken is also survived by two brothers, Ordway and Harper Snowdeal of Jonesboro. He also leaves behind aunts, nieces, nephews and several cousins."

Joseph held patent 524,612 for a machine for wiring fence pickets and patent 1,200,529 for a seat-controlled closet (toilet fixture), and design patent USD472,184 for his personal monogram. The 1900 federal census at Toledo, Tama Co., IA appears to show Joseph's occupation as "Preacher" and states his parents were b. in Germany. He served a term as postmaster in Merrimac, IA. [48260] "Lewiston Tribune [Lewistown, Idaho], 3 September 1938)": "Wing Estate Filed In Probate Court; Valued at $10,250 - The estate of Mr. and Mrs. Edwin W. Wing, fatally injured Aug. 16 in a 300-foot lounge in the automobile on a detour on the Lewis and Clark Highway one miles west of Agatha, on the north bank of the Clearwater River, was filed in probate court yesterday by Mr. Wing's daughter, Mrs. Madge Brand, Tammany. Real estate estimated at $10,000 and personal property of $250 is involved. Mr. Wing left a will dated last June 25 and bequeathed his entire holdings to his wife. The instrument was witnessed by Mary H. Lyon and Alice Bozarth, with the provision that at Mrs. Wing's death one half of her estate should be devised to his three daughters by a first marriage, or grandchildren. Mrs. Wing died instantly and Mr. Wing lived less than an hour after the accident. Mrs. Wing, heir to her husband's estate, having died before her husband, will cause the estate to be distributed with the finding of the probate court based on the nearest kinship. IN the filing Mr. Wing's heirs are given as Mrs. Lillian Donnelly, Mt. Lehman, B.C..; Mr.s Madge Brand, Tammany, and Mrs. Edna Falk, Modesto, Calif.; his daughters. Mrs. Wing's heirs are her two sisters and four brothers, Mrs. Mabel Veatch, Dayton, Wa.;' Mrs. Margaret Kinsella, Ralph Callison, emery Callison, all of Falls Creek, Ore.; Rufus Callison, Salem, Oreg., and Henry Callison, Butte, Mont. Property listed in yesterday's filings includes six pieces of real estate in Lewiston; from land in Tammany and on the Lewiston Flat, between here and Spalding." Edwin m. Nola Lillian Ryan Wing (1857-1916, m. 1880) & Lena Callison Wing (1871-1938). Edwin had Lillian Ann Wing Donnelly (1882-1945) & Margaret S. Wing Brand (1883-1949) & Edna G. Wing Falk (1895-1978).
